Frequently Asked Questions
Score improvement depends on your starting point and how consistently you work with a tutor. Students typically see improvements of 2-5 points on the ACT Science section (which is scored 1-36) within 8-12 weeks of regular tutoring and practice. The key is identifying your specific weak areas—whether that's data interpretation, understanding scientific concepts, or managing the section's fast pace—and targeting those directly. The ACT Science section gives you 35 minutes to answer 40 questions across 6-7 passages, which requires strategic time management. Effective approaches include: skimming the passage first before diving into questions, tackling question types in order of difficulty (many students find Conflicting Viewpoints passages hardest), and knowing when to spend more time versus when to make an educated guess. Data interpretation is one of the most testable skills on ACT Science, and improvement comes from deliberate practice with tables, graphs, and experimental setups. Start by learning to quickly identify what variables are being measured, what the axes represent, and what trends the data shows. Many students benefit from annotating graphs and tables as they read, marking key features and patterns. Conflicting Viewpoints passages are harder because they require you to understand scientific arguments without background context—you're reading competing theories rather than traditional science content. Success depends on clearly tracking which scientist or viewpoint holds which position, noting the evidence each one cites, and comparing their conclusions. Many students struggle because they try to evaluate which viewpoint is "correct" rather than simply understanding what each one claims. A typical preparation timeline involves taking a full diagnostic practice test at the start, then completing targeted practice on weak question types for 4-6 weeks, and finally taking full-length practice sections every 1-2 weeks as test day approaches. This allows you to identify specific gaps, focus on those areas intensively, and then build stamina and confidence with timed practice. Taking too many full tests early wastes practice material; taking too few near the end leaves you unprepared for real test conditions. No—the ACT Science section is primarily a reading and data interpretation test, not a science knowledge test. Questions are designed to be answerable by carefully reading the passage and understanding the data presented, regardless of your background in biology, chemistry, or physics. That said, familiarity with basic scientific terminology and common experimental setups (like controlled variables and hypotheses) helps you navigate passages more quickly.
